site stats

Pinvoke return pointer to struct

Webb15 apr. 2024 · 1、栈的测试:type MyStack struct { Container [10]int Pointer int } func NewMyStack() *MyStack { return &MyStack{} } func (m *MyStack) Put(item int) error Webb23 mars 2024 · 1. 目的 本文将描述在Java中如果通过JNA(Java Native Access)技术调用C++动态链接库中的方法,并支持Linux系统以及Windows系统。 2. 技术说明 1)JDK11 2)jna-platform:5.13.0 3)操作系统验证:Windows11、Ubuntu20 4)IDEA:CLion 3. Demo演示 3.1 构建C++动态链接库 3.1.1 创建一个CMakeLists项目 …

Calling return struct using PInvoke - social.msdn.microsoft.com

http://pinvoke.net/default.aspx/Interfaces/IShellFolder.html Webb27 juli 2024 · Home; C Programming Tutorial; Pointer to a Structure in C; Pointer to a Structure in C. Last updated on July 27, 2024 We have already learned that a pointer is a … geforce mx130 vs 940mx https://daniutou.com

Structure Pointer in C - GeeksforGeeks

Webb14 feb. 2024 · [StructLayout (LayoutKind.Sequential, CharSet = CharSet.Ansi, Pack = 1)] public struct DeviceInfo { public UInt32 maxScanrate; public UInt32 minScanrate; public UInt32 maxNumOfPoints; [MarshalAs (UnmanagedType.ByValTStr, SizeConst = 32)] public string deviceType; } private void queryDeviceProperties (UInt32 index) { HwDeviceInfo … Webb11 mars 2024 · P/Invoke is a technology that allows you to access structs, callbacks, and functions in unmanaged libraries from your managed code. Most of the P/Invoke API is … Webb22 dec. 2024 · AndersG Asks: Returning a struct from PInvoke Im trying to return a struct from a call to a c++ dll from c#, and I get some complicated and bad behaviour that I … geforce mx130 gpu

A better way to PInvoke nullable pointers? #4392 - Github

Category:pinvoke.net: Search Results

Tags:Pinvoke return pointer to struct

Pinvoke return pointer to struct

Passing structures around with PInvoke : dotnet - Reddit

WebbThe BITMAPINFO structure defines the dimensions and color information for a DIB, it contains the members. BITMAPINFOHEADER structure (contains information about the … Webb2 aug. 2024 · How to use PInvoke to Marshall an array? I am trying to use pinvoke to marshall an array of structures inside another structure from C to C#. AFAIK, no can do. …

Pinvoke return pointer to struct

Did you know?

Webb10 maj 2013 · pinvoke.net: POINT (Structures) Search Module: Directory Constants Delegates Enums Interfaces Structures AclRevisionInformation … WebbPublic Structure HIDD_ATTRIBUTES. Pointer to a caller-allocated HIDD_ATTRIBUTES structure that returns the attributes of the collection specified by DeviceObject. Access …

WebbI need to send a struct from C# to ampere VB6 apps, modify the evidence is VB6, and sent the result back via windowing messaging. How do I do this? I m able to send basic ints … Webb5 juni 2024 · struct ReturnStatus { int mErrorCode; int mErrorMessageSize; unsigned char * mErrorMessage; }; However, this assumed-to-be-correct code produces two problems: …

Webb24 aug. 2012 · I have a DLL that I have imported using P/Invoke and I am trying to pass a structure of character pointers to. DataIn will be filled with an array of hex bytes, and … WebbThe same pointer must be returned by the callee in RAX. x86 calling convention. On x86 platforms, all arguments are widened to 32 bits when they are passed. Return values are …

Webb16 sep. 2024 · The pinvoke.net structure uses a fixed size array as indicated by the use of SizeConst as opposed to the variable size array that is documented in MSDN. No …

Webb您為卡片分配了deck.cards = c_pptr但是c_pptr只是指向第一個卡片指針的指針。 但是,您假設cards + i會神奇地找到與該第一個卡指針相關的其他卡指針指針,但是代碼中沒有 … dc lottery winning numbers pick 3\\u00264Webb14 jan. 2013 · В вопросе «PInvoke for GetLogicalProcessorInformation» на StackOverflow вы можете взять код для получения размера кэш линий. Вторая, не менее интересная сторона, заключается в понимании как происходит выделение физической памяти. dc lottery winners namesWebb11 mars 2024 · To manipulate the structure that MyPerson2 points to, the sample creates a buffer of a specified size and returns its address by combining the … geforcemx150 可以玩什么游戏Webb13 apr. 2006 · The struct which the returned parameter points to contains pointers to other struct and also pointers to void. One of the members of the struct has the … geforce mx150 pytorchhttp://duoduokou.com/csharp/65072745134752812055.html dc lottery where to playhttp://pinvoke.net/search.aspx?search=BITMAPINFO&namespace=[All] dcloud android 应用签名Webbpublic struct HIDD_ATTRIBUTES HIDD_ATTRIBUTES Structure in VB: Public Structure HIDD_ATTRIBUTES Pointer to a caller-allocated HIDD_ATTRIBUTES structure that returns the attributes of the collection specified by DeviceObject. Access … dc loves buses